Collection: | | Corinth | Type: | | Object | Name: | | MF 11628 | Title: | | TERRACOTTA MASK | Category Code: | | MF | Object Number: | | 11628 | Description: | | 3/4 lifesize mask with bumpy, snub nose, wide eyes, chubby cheeks, beard, and mustache. Holes for eyes (Diam. 0.011), nostrils, and open mouth. Cf. MF-12972 and MF-3860 | Decoration: | | White-slipped. | Material: | | Hard light brown clay with few small round white, red and brown, sparkling inclusions. Interior gray. | Munsell Color: | | Exterior: 7.5YR 6/4; Interior: 10YR 5/1 | Condition: | | Fragment. Single frgt., preserving most of left eye, nose chipped at end, both nostril holes, right cheek, top of beard, mustache, and upper lip; broken on all sides. Traces of white pigment around right nostril and eye. | Manufacture: | | F23 M MM | Area: | | Kokkinovrysi | Context: | | NB276 B10 P126 | Site: | | Kokkinovrysi | City: | | Ancient Corinth | Country: | | Greece | References: | | Monument: Kokkinovrysi
